## Test plan: incremental rebuilds on Glimmerforge

Quick note for the security pass: incremental static rebuilds only touch pages whose content hash changed, so we need to confirm stale pages can't leak previously-unpublished drafts. Cases 4–7 cover cache poisoning via manipulated hash headers. Run the suite against the staging builder, not prod. To trigger rebuilds from the test runner, authenticate with the token below.

login token, yajeg-fawif: eyJhbGciOiJIUzI1NiIsInR5cCI6IkpXVCJ9.eyJzdWIiOiIEdPQYnZXaZIn0.HSRTnYZBx0Qc

**Runbook: ParcelPing webhook failures (Drossel fulfillment).**

If tracking updates stop arriving, first check the webhook delivery log for 4xx responses. A 410 means the subscription expired — re-register it from the admin panel. A 429 means Drossel is rate-limiting us; back off, do not retry manually. Never replay events older than 24 hours. After re-registering, verify the handshake succeeded by confirming the service responds with the token below.

build token for tawif-bahip: htk31_68bba16e1afabfef4ecc69408c06f16

Subject: DR drill results — logwick CLI

Team, Thursday's disaster-recovery drill went fine. logwick tail reconnected to the standby broker in under 40 seconds; filters persisted correctly. One gap: the fallback config wasn't documented, now fixed. Action for the sync: confirm everyone has the standby profile installed. To restore the standby keyring, use the recovery passphrase below.

recovery phrase for fajeg-kawep: druix-gorius-briax-ulaeth-fraox-lammir-pelox-jormir-pelwyn-julir